    Engage in trading through algorithms, connect with various applications, and develop services — all while enjoying commission-free access to a stock trading API. Alpaca, based in California's Bay Area, is a pioneering technology firm that streamlines asset management processes globally. Our team is composed of individuals from diverse backgrounds, bringing extensive expertise in finance and technology, and we are fortunate to have the support of leading investors from around the world. Additionally, we cherish the enthusiasm of our community members across different platforms. Enjoy the ability to buy, sell, and short U.S. stocks without any commissions, as we cater to both business and personal accounts. Alpaca Securities LLC operates as a FINRA-registered broker-dealer focused on facilitating high-volume trading. The platform also offers paper trading, enabling users to experiment with the API and evaluate how their strategies may perform. Transitioning to a live trading account is seamless, allowing you to implement your strategies in a real-world trading scenario, enhancing your experience further.

    OANDA, a global financial service corporation, specializes in currency data and foreign exchange trading. The company was founded in 1996 and has since become a popular platform for both retail and institutional traders. It offers a variety of tools and resources to trade forex, commodities and indices. OANDA's transparent pricing, user friendly interface, and advanced technology make it suitable for both novice and experienced traders. OANDA also provides APIs and extensive historical currency rate data that are used by financial institutions and businesses worldwide for various purposes including payment processing, auditing and financial analysis. OANDA has a presence in many countries and is regulated by top financial authorities. This ensures security and compliance.
